Summit Hotel Properties, Inc. is a leading real estate investment trust (REIT) that specializes in owning premium-branded hotels in the Upscale segment of the lodging industry. With a focus on hotels that operate efficiently within their market segment, Summit Hotel Properties aims to provide its shareholders with robust investment returns through strategic acquisitions, prudent asset management, and disciplined capital allocation. The company is publicly traded, offering investors a transparent and accessible way to participate in the profits from its portfolio of high-quality hotel assets. As of November 3, 2020, Summit Hotel Properties boasts a portfolio of 72 hotels across 23 states, predominantly owned outright, demonstrating both the scale and geographic diversity of its operations.
Summit Hotel Properties focuses on acquiring and managing premium-branded hotels. These properties are affiliated with leading hotel brands, ensuring high standards of quality and service. The emphasis on premium brands helps attract business and leisure travelers alike, who seek the comfort and reliability of established hotel names.
The company specializes in the Upscale segment of the lodging industry, which caters to guests looking for a cut above the basic accommodations without venturing into the luxury market. These hotels offer enhanced amenities, superior service, and a focus on providing a higher-quality guest experience, all of which are attractive to a discerning clientele.
All hotels in Summit Hotel Properties’ portfolio are selected based on their ability to operate with high efficiency. This focus on operational efficiency is key to maximizing profitability, reducing waste, and ensuring that guests receive excellent service at a competitive price point. The company's strategic approach to property management emphasizes cost control, revenue optimization, and leveraging technology to streamline operations.
